摘要
The deformation potentials in bismuth for electrons and holes are calculated by means of a pseudopotential approach in the framework of the first-order perturbation theory. The model potential of Abarenkov, Animalu and Heine is used as the pseudopotential. The values calculated in this scheme are compared with those estimated by Inoue and Tsuji on the basis of experimental results of the magnetoacoustic attenuation by Mase et al. and those determined by Walther. A good agreement is obtained. The change in overlap energy between conduction and valence bands in the presence of unit strain is also calculated. An agreement with experimental results by Jain and Jaggi is also good. © 1969, THE PHYSICAL SOCIETY OF JAPAN. All rights reserved.
